Q
How does bankruptcy affect credit rating?

Ask a Drafting & Documentation lawyer in Annapolis County

Bankruptcy significantly impacts your credit rating, making it difficult to obtain credit in the future.;The record of bankruptcy remains on your credit report for up to five years or longer in some cases.

Q
What are common reasons for denying a compensation claim?

Ask a Drafting & Documentation lawyer in Annapolis County

Claims can be denied due to lack of evidence, missing deadlines, or disputes over liability.;Other reasons include insufficient documentation or failure to follow proper procedures.
